About Kings Town Elementary

Kings Town Elementary earns an Exceptional composite score of 9.2 out of 10 — 7th among 1,176 public schools across South Carolina and first among all 17 Fort Mill schools. That top ranking is backed by hard performance data, not geography. The school serves 841 students in kindergarten through fifth grade.

A student-teacher ratio of 12.9 to 1 keeps class sizes manageable, giving teachers consistent contact time with each child. The results show up in the numbers: Kings Town's growth score of 9.9 out of 10 signals that students here are advancing faster than peers at nearly every school in the state. Its academic score of 8.4 reinforces that momentum.

Kings Town is a regular public school — no selective admissions, no lottery. For families weighing Fort Mill elementary options, it ranks 6th among 680 elementary schools statewide. Few public schools match that combination of strong academics and exceptional growth in the same building.

Parents comparing local options will find Kings Town sets the bar in Fort Mill and holds its own against the strongest elementary programs anywhere in South Carolina.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Kings Town Elementary has a median household income of $129,304. It is a well-educated community where 61%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$479,800, with a median rent of $1,588/month. The local poverty rate of 4.9%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 26 minutes.
